Output e81135836aeaec978c54b96d73e4203f43fdfd4a39ac53f5b0455423e7ef0a1c: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d568a3b0d62b2c82fbc4c57a974445f9fc85a8 OP_EQUAL
address
3KMuzU2TXTbKcGxWBhGeN9YNqS4zxDVPfS
transaction
e81135836aeaec978c54b96d73e4203f43fdfd4a39ac53f5b0455423e7ef0a1c
spent
true